Storage advice
Here are detailed storage suggestions for your White Wine:
**Optimal Temperature:**
For unopened bottles store at a cool consistent temperature between 7°C and 13°C (45°F and 55°F). Fluctuations in temperature are more damaging than a slightly higher or lower constant temperature. Avoid storing in areas prone to significant temperature swings such as kitchens or uninsulated garages. For opened bottles refrigerate immediately at 4°C to 7°C (39°F to 45°F).
**Light Exposure:**
Protect both unopened and opened bottles from all forms of light especially direct sunlight and fluorescent light. UV rays can degrade the wine's quality and accelerate aging. Store bottles in dark places such as a wine cellar a dedicated wine fridge or inside a cabinet. If storing in a visible area ensure bottles are in dark-tinted glass or wrapped to block light.
**Sealing:**
For unopened bottles with a screw cap the seal is inherently robust. For opened bottles re-seal tightly to minimize oxygen exposure. Options include the original screw cap a wine stopper or a vacuum pump with a stopper to remove air from the bottle.
**Bottle Position:**
For unopened bottles with a screw cap storing upright is perfectly acceptable and often preferred as there is no cork to keep moist. For opened bottles store upright in the refrigerator.
**Humidity:**
For unopened bottles maintain a moderate humidity level between 50% and 80%. This is less critical for screw-capped bottles compared to corked bottles but extreme dryness can still affect the overall environment. Avoid excessively damp conditions which can promote mold growth on labels. For opened bottles humidity is not a primary concern as they are typically consumed within a few days and stored in a refrigerator.
**Special Storage Tips Specific to the Beverage Type (White Wine):**
* **Unopened:** This particular style of White Wine is generally intended for relatively early consumption to enjoy its fresh fruit characteristics. While it can age for a few years under ideal conditions it's not typically a long-term aging wine. Prioritize consistent cool and dark storage to preserve its vibrancy.
* **Opened:** Once opened the wine's exposure to oxygen will begin to degrade its quality. To maximize freshness consume within 2-3 days. Storing in the refrigerator slows this process significantly. Consider transferring any remaining wine to a smaller clean bottle to reduce the air-to-wine ratio if you anticipate not finishing it within a day.
